Looking at in-game footage of Celica, it makes sense when they said that she and Minevra play in unison. You're essentially controlling ONE character with two sprites on screen. So while Celica has a puppet, she plays nothing like Carl or Relius, because they both move together and attack together. Interesting. -

Glad to know Tekken 7 is going to be a reality. As long as it doesn't take a cue from Tekken Revolution, I'm all for the next generation of Tekken. One thing I wish they'd get rid of are bounds. In Tekken 6, bounds are really not all that useful. They're more useful in Tekken Tag Tournament 2 because of Tag Assault combos. In my ideal world, Tekken 7 would play like an evolved Tekken 4, my favorite in the series.
